Campbell Scientific SkyVUE 8 CS138 Sensor Specification

The Campbell Scientific SkyVUE 8 CS138 Sensor is a sophisticated ceilometer designed for precise cloud height measurement, visibility assessment, and atmospheric profiling. It employs LIDAR technology, utilizing a powerful laser to emit short pulses of light vertically into the atmosphere. The time taken for these pulses to be scattered back to the sensor is measured, allowing for accurate determination of cloud base heights up to 12,000 meters. The SkyVUE 8 features a robust design suitable for a wide range of weather conditions, ensuring reliable performance in harsh environments.

Its optical components and advanced signal processing algorithms provide high-resolution data, enabling users to detect multiple cloud layers and accurately assess cloud coverage. The sensor operates with a wavelength of 910 nm, which minimizes interference from sunlight and offers optimal performance across various lighting conditions. The data output is continuous and real-time, with customizable reporting intervals that can be adjusted to meet specific monitoring requirements.

Connectivity options include RS-232, RS-485, and Ethernet interfaces, facilitating easy integration with existing meteorological networks and data acquisition systems. The CS138 is designed with user-friendly software for configuration, diagnostics, and data visualization, ensuring seamless operation and minimal maintenance. The system's low power consumption and compact design make it suitable for both fixed installations and portable applications.

Campbell Scientific SkyVUE 8 CS138 Sensor F.A.Q.

How do I install the Campbell Scientific SkyVUE 8 CS138 Sensor?

To install the SkyVUE 8 CS138 Sensor, mount it securely on a stable platform, ensuring it is level and free from obstructions. Connect the sensor to a power source and data logger using the appropriate cables, and configure the data logger to recognize the sensor.

What is the recommended maintenance schedule for the SkyVUE 8 CS138 Sensor?

Regular maintenance for the SkyVUE 8 CS138 includes cleaning the sensor lens weekly to prevent dust and debris accumulation, checking cable connections monthly, and performing a comprehensive inspection annually to ensure all components are functioning correctly.

How can I troubleshoot connectivity issues with the SkyVUE 8 CS138 Sensor?

Check all cable connections for secure attachment, verify power supply levels, and ensure the data logger is configured correctly. Use diagnostic tools provided by Campbell Scientific to identify and resolve any communication issues.

What are the most common errors encountered when using the SkyVUE 8 CS138?

Common errors include data transmission failures, inaccurate readings due to lens obstruction, and power supply issues. Regularly inspect the sensor and its connections to prevent these problems.

How do I calibrate the SkyVUE 8 CS138 Sensor?

Calibration of the SkyVUE 8 CS138 is typically performed annually by using reference instruments under controlled conditions. Follow the calibration procedure outlined in the user manual, or contact Campbell Scientific support for guidance.

Can the SkyVUE 8 CS138 Sensor be integrated with other meteorological instruments?

Yes, the SkyVUE 8 CS138 can be integrated with other meteorological instruments via compatible data loggers and software platforms, allowing for comprehensive environmental monitoring and data analysis.

What should I do if the SkyVUE 8 CS138 Sensor is not providing accurate readings?

Ensure the sensor lens is clean and unobstructed, verify proper calibration, and check for environmental factors that may affect accuracy. Reconnect all cables and restart the system if needed.

How do I update the firmware on the SkyVUE 8 CS138 Sensor?

Download the latest firmware from the Campbell Scientific website, and use the designated software tool to upload and install the firmware on the sensor. Follow the detailed instructions provided to ensure a successful update.

What environmental conditions can affect the performance of the SkyVUE 8 CS138?

Extreme temperatures, heavy fog, and precipitation can affect performance. Ensure the sensor is installed in a location that minimizes exposure to adverse conditions, and use protective housings if necessary.

How can I extend the lifespan of the SkyVUE 8 CS138 Sensor?

Regular maintenance, proper installation, and environmental protection can extend the sensor's lifespan. Follow guidelines for cleaning and inspection, and ensure the sensor is not exposed to harsh conditions.
